It looks like the initrd is too full to hold the LVM metadata
backups. That's one of the problems with adding stuff to initrds - it
takes up space that might be needed for other things!

If the initrd is too full, just make it bigger. ;)


A good reason to make the initrd with plenty of empty space to begin
with is so its easy to add additional code without running out of
space.
